Output d6efbec4cfd7f382d60bb7bb2d303b32baf803c94491bab41bbb3ab7421f6c0e:10

value
83686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ea35ae830e00cc1b39067368c937afd43a8cacee OP_EQUAL
address
3P3QMJR7xg2bNRdTUikJkcmjXry42qv59E
transaction
d6efbec4cfd7f382d60bb7bb2d303b32baf803c94491bab41bbb3ab7421f6c0e
spent
true